Israel and Egypt are on the verge of concluding an agreement that will see Egyptian border guards deployed opposite the Philadelphi route in Rafah.
Following a meeting Sunday between the head of the Defense Ministry's political-security division, Amos Gilad, and Egyptian intelligence chief Omar Suleiman, Israeli officials said that the agreement would be signed "very shortly."
